• Botany and Zoology

    Botany and Zoology surveys the major phyla of the plant and animal kingdoms. The course
    covers the evolution and diversity of plants and animals and emphasizes the distinguishing
    characteristics of each kingdom and groups within the kingdoms. Cells, cell processes,
    structure and function, and the importance of plants and animals to various ecosystems will
    be covered. Botany topics will include vascular and non-vascular plants. Zoology topics will
    include vertebrates and invertebrates. Material will be presented in a variety of ways: through
    lectures, labs, articles, class discussions, projects, and reinforced with homework assignments.
